  • The Aveo Engineering Zip Tip Premiers are just plain sexy. In this video I am going to show you how I installed the Zip Tips on my RV10 and some tips I learned from other builders to help prevent the gap to the aileron that so many builders complain about.
    There are also Zip Tip instructions on how to setup the wiring and mount a Bob Archer antenna.

      I thought the flaps have a +2° up reflex position for high-speed flight, so why are you mounting the ailerons in the reflex position?

    • @RyanGromfin
      @RyanGromfin Год назад +1

      @@svbeautimous4576 The Van's instructions say to allow the flaps to hit their full up position, with about 2 degrees of reflex, then MATCH the ailerons to the flaps.

      @@svbeautimous4576 Not being an engineer or fully understanding the aerodynamics of washout and reflex, I think it's more about aesthetics to the eye when parked on the ground. The reality is both ailerons will rarely be in their perfect neutral position, maybe with the control surface gusset on they will be, but I know plenty of builders that didn't go through the work I did to try and match them up. The van's tips are very thin in the back, so bending them to match and then riveting in the aluminum wedge is easy. When aveo "copied" the vans tips, they did not account for the reflex.
